Martin Moritz submitted the
fascicules
package.
Version number: 1
License type: lppl
Summary description: Create mathematical manuals for schools
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
This class allows LaTeX users to create mathematics books for
secondary/upper secondary schools and using LaTeX.
This package provides commands to create the front page of the manual and
the chapters. Each chapter can consist of three sections: the lesson, the
exercises and the activities.
In the version 1, the manual will be preferably in French. This can be
easily improved in a near future.

Ekkart Kleinod submitted an update to the
changes
package.
Version number: 3.1.1 2018-12-18
License type: lppl1.3
Summary description: Manual change markup
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
The changes-package allows the user to manually markup changes of text,
such as additions, deletions, or replacements. Changed text is shown in
a different color; deleted text is striked out. Additionally, text can
be highlighted and/or commented. The package allows free definition of
additional authors and their associated color. It also allows you to
change the markup of changes, authors, highlights or comments.
Release 3.1.0 introduces a new script for markup removal. Furthermore,
the manual has been updated. Release 3.1.1 is a bugfix for uneven dot
fills in summaries.

Karl Hagen submitted the
multicolrule
package.
Version: 1.0 2018-12-18
License: lppl1.3c
Summary description: Decorative rules between columns
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
The multicolrule package lets you customize the appearance of the
vertical rule that appears between columns of multicolumn text.
It is primarily intended to work with the multicol package, hence its
name, but it also supports the twocolumn option and wocolumn macro
provided by the standard classes (and related classes such as the
KOMA-Script equivalents).

Herbert Voß submitted the
luarandom
package.
Version: 0.01
License: lppl1.3
Summary description: Create lists of random numbers
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
This package can create a list of random numbers for the interval [a;b].
It is possible to get a list with or without multiple numbers.
The random generator will be initialized by the system time.
The package can only be used with LuaLaTeX!

Manfred Lotz submitted the
pkgcheck
package.
Version: 1.0.0
License: apache2 mit
Summary description: CTAN package checker
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
Packages uploaded to CTAN will be checked by the CTAN team before
they get installed.
The package provides the pkgckeck command line utility used by
CTAN members for carrying out these checks.
pkgcheck is a 64-bit static Linux binary, and runs out of the box.
The only prerequisites are that unzip and pdfinfo be available.
A Windows version is not planned.
